    Cadillac Real Estate & Houses for Sale

    Cadillac offers a slower-paced environment. The noise levels in Cadillac are very low, as the streets are usually very tranquil.

    Transportation

    The preferred method to get around in Cadillac is very often driving. Parking is quite easy. Bicycling is difficult in Cadillac because there are very few bike lanes, and there are a fair number of elevation changes for cyclists to brave. Most homes for sale in this village are located in areas that are also not very conducive to people who like to get around on foot as running daily errands is nearly impossible without a car.

    Housing

    Single detached homes and townhouses are the predominant housing type in Cadillac. This part of Division No. 4 has a good choice of housing sizes, ranging from lofts to four or more bedrooms. Roughly 85% of the population of this village own their home and 15% are renters. Most of the houses available in the housing market in this village were built pre-1960, when a majority of the housing growth happened.

    Services

    Cadillac does not have any high schools or primary schools. Moreover, it can be very hard to reach daycares by foot. In terms of eating, shopping for one's groceries usually necessitates the use of a car in this village.
